Comments/Problems:

I've tried to install using my intel 3945 wireless card, using external 
firmware deb/udebs. It seems that the interface isn't active ("ifconfig wlan0 
up" ?) and it isn't capable to get ip.

When I finish to install Debian, I reboot, exec "ifconfig wlan0 up" and it 
works 
perfectly.
